Understanding Ellacor Treatments
Ellacor is a cutting-edge procedure that uses micro-coring technology to remove small columns of skin, stimulating collagen production and promoting skin tightening. This process is minimally invasive and requires no downtime, making it an attractive option for those seeking cosmetic enhancements without surgery.
Factors Influencing Treatment Frequency
Several factors influence how often you should get Ellacor treatments:
- Skin Type and Condition: Individuals with thicker skin or more severe wrinkles may require more frequent treatments. Conversely, those with mild skin issues might achieve satisfactory results with less frequent sessions.
- Age: Younger individuals typically have better skin elasticity and may need fewer treatments. Older patients, whose skin has lost more collagen, might require more frequent sessions to maintain results.
- Lifestyle and Health: Factors such as smoking, sun exposure, and overall health can affect skin health. Patients with healthier lifestyles may need fewer treatments.
Recommended Treatment Schedule
Typically, Ellacor treatments are recommended every 4-6 weeks initially. This schedule allows the skin to heal and regenerate collagen between sessions. After the initial series of treatments, maintenance sessions may be required every 3-6 months to sustain the results.

Potential Side Effects and Considerations
While Ellacor is generally safe, it is essential to be aware of potential side effects and considerations:
- Temporary Redness and Swelling: These are common and usually resolve within a few days.
- Infection: As with any medical procedure, there is a small risk of infection. Ensuring treatment by a qualified professional minimizes this risk.
- Skin Sensitivity: Some individuals may experience increased skin sensitivity after treatments, which should be discussed with the practitioner.
